SIGNING LIGHTING & GUARDING AT ROADWORKS
FETAC Level 5 special purpose award in signing lighting and guarding at roadworks (CSCS)
{For the purposes of this course the temporary traffic operations supervisor is the CSCS Card Holder}

 

COURSE OUTLINE
To train and assess participants on signing, lighting and guarding at roadworks
as specified in, chapter 8 of the traffic signs manual, and guidance for the control
and management of traffic at roadworks, in accordance with the relevant legislation.


LEARNING OUTCOMES
At the end of this course learners will be able to:
- List the relevant legislation
- Describe signs and devices used on roadworks
- Describe static and semi-static operations
- List the requirements for the installation of traffic management
- Read and describe the traffic layouts set out in “Chapter 8” & “Guidance for
   the control and management of traffic at roadworks”
- Install, maintain and remove signs & devices used on roadworks
- Create and maintain site records
